【简介】

PaintCode for Sketch 是一款结合了PaintCode和Sketch两款软件强大功能的插件,今天和大家分享最新的1.1版本,支持Sketch 40+版本,这个插件能够让你的Sketch绘图快速的生成Swift或Objective-C代码,不用编写一句代码。

Mac os系统上一款MiOS矢量绘图编程软件,无论是程序员还是设计师,PaintCode能够让你像在PS中画图一样绘制各种UI图形,PaintCode会自动帮你生成针对Mac OS X或iOS平台Objective-C或C#代码,能够节约大量的编程时间,支持将代码直接导入到Xcode中或导出为PSD文件,支持最新的iOS和iWatch SDK,非常的实用!

【功能特色】

Android

使用PaintCode将您的绘图变成易于使用的Android Java代码。非常适合绘制图标和自定义UI元素。甚至可以使您的绘图动画或参数化。

Swift 3.0

PaintCode Mac版增加了对Swift 3.0和Swift 2.3的支持,与Xcode 8,iOS 10和macOS Sierra完全兼容。通过仔细分析Swift编译器并对其生成的代码进行定制,在许多常见情况下,我们可以将编译速度提高150倍以上。

JavaScript

使用PaintCode 3,您现在可以导出可用于绘制

调整绘图方法:所有生成的绘图方法现在都需要2个参数 - 要绘制的目标矩形和调整大小的行为。

您可以选择“方面适合”,“中心”,“方面填充”和“拉伸”大小调整行为。

Telekinesis

想象一下,您可以实时重新设计您的应用程序,而应用程序实际上是在真实的设备上运行。

你可以使用PaintCode和Telekinesis,您在PaintCode中对应用程序设计所做的更改会实时传播到正在运行的应用程序中。

更好的预览窗口

按Command + P显示预览窗口。当您在绘图中的一些细节上工作时,您可以设置“预览”窗口以显示大图。

快速查看

使用我们新的QuickLook插件,您可以快速浏览您的PaintCode文档而不启动应用程序。您甚至可以从文档预览多个画布。

所有形状的不透明度和混合模式,使用检查器为每个形状设置不透明度和混合模式。

改进SVG进出口

一些绘图应用程序产生大量使用CSS的SVG文档。导入这些文件现在可以做得更好。我们还改进了混合模式兼容性,包括导入和导出的SVG文档。

地址:

PaintCode for Sketch for Mac 1.1(风云社区)

软件截图:

(免责声明:致力于保护作者版权,本文部分内容素材及图片来自于互联网分享。如涉及版权问题,请直接联系作者删除。)

【优秀的Sketch插件】PaintCode for Sketch for Mac 1.1的更多相关文章

  1. 「技巧」如何快速安装 Sketch 插件

    Sketch拥有强大丰富的插件,但是这些插件天各一方,四处查找下载地址非常麻烦.这里提供一个技巧,通过一个入口可以安装各种插件,基本涵盖了市面上所有靠谱的插件. 准备 Sketch54 Runner ...

  2. 那些我离不开的 Sketch 插件

    当谈论到插件时,我是一名极客.各种新颖的 Sketch 插件层出不穷,但是有那么几个是我怎么也离不开的. Sketch 运行器 多层的插件菜单再也不会影响我的效率了. 我推迟了好几年才使用这个插件,因 ...

  3. Sketch插件新利器——使用Mockplus DS制作设计规范

    Sketch,作为一款专为图标和界面设计而打造的优质矢量绘图工具,也是设计师们制作和完善公司企业内部设计规范系统不可或缺的设计工具. 然而,逐个导出和上传Sketch编辑优化的设计系统资源费时而费力. ...

  4. 用Sketch和PaintCode快速得到绘制代码

    http://www.cocoachina.com/ios/20150901/13155.html 作者:codeGlider 授权本站转载. 在我的上一篇文章中 swift10分钟实现炫酷的导航控制 ...

  5. 用阿里的 sketch 插件 FusionDesign 来快速设计中后台

    Fusion Design 是阿里推出的新的基于sketch的快速设计方案,很适合快速设计中后台. (1) 到Fusion官方站点 https://fusion.design 注册并创建一个项目. ( ...

  6. 非常优秀的swiper插件————幻灯片播放、图片轮播

    http://www.idangero.us/ http://www.swiper.com.cn/ Swiper中文网 2015-10-15 SuperSlide2: (这是个PC用的滚屏插件,看着不 ...

  7. IDEA-Translation最优秀的翻译插件

    IDEA最优秀的翻译插件 效果 特性 多翻译引擎 Google翻译 有道翻译 百度翻译 多语言互译 文档翻译 语音朗读 自动选词 自动单词拆分 单词本 使用 申请有道智云翻译服务(可选): 注册有道智 ...

  8. 想写一个 Sketch 插件 结果 一查不可收拾 ~~ 涉及到 Symbol 符号/ Layer 图层 / Overrides 可替换变量 等等

    var sketch = context.api() var document = sketch.selectedDocument; var selection = document.selected ...

  9. jQuery 插件分享-非常优秀的tab插件tabulous- 学徒帮

    干货jquery插件分享之tab. tab 选项卡切换,在日常开发中也是一种比较常见的呈现控件,今天这个tab控件效果还是蛮喜欢的,推荐给大家有用到的场景可以试试: tabulous.js A jQu ...

随机推荐

  1. 学习 Spring (十七) Spring 对 AspectJ 的支持 (完结)

    Spring入门篇 学习笔记 @AspectJ 的风格类似纯 java 注解的普通 java 类 Spring 可以使用 AspectJ 来做切入点解析 AOP 的运行时仍旧是纯的 Spring AO ...

  2. Newton方法

    Newton方法主要解决无等式约束和等式约束的最优化方法. 1.函数进行二阶泰勒展开近似 Taylor近似函数求导等于0进而得到Newton步径.(搜索方向) 2.Newton减量(停止条件) 当1/ ...

  3. Quick Introduction to SQL Server Profiler

    Introduction to Profiler SQL Server Profiler — or just Profiler — is a tool that can help monitor al ...

  4. Java常用调试技巧(转)

    调试不仅可以查找到应用程序缺陷所在,还可以解决缺陷.对于Java程序员来说,他们不仅要学会如何在Eclipse里面开发像样的程序,更需要学会如何调试程序.本文介绍了Java程序员必知的10个调试技巧, ...

  5. CSS知识点总结[部分]

    css是英文Cascading Style Sheets的缩写,称为层叠样式表,用于对页面进行美化. 存在方式有三种:元素内联.页面嵌入和外部引入,比较三种方式的优缺点. 注释为 /* 注释内容 */ ...

  6. Codeforces Round #426 Div. 1

    A:考虑每个质因子,显然要求次数之和是3的倍数,且次数之差的两倍不小于较小的次数.对于第一个要求,乘起来看开三次方是否是整数即可.第二个取gcd,两个数分别除掉gcd,之后看两个数的剩余部分是否都能被 ...

  7. DRF 序列化组件

    Serializers 序列化组件 Django的序列化方法 class BooksView(View): def get(self, request): book_list = Book.objec ...

  8. 【XSY2669】归并排序 树状数组 简单组合数学

    题目描述 有一个长度为\(n\)的排列\(n=2^k\),你要把这个数组归并排序.但是在长度为\(2\)的时候有\(\frac{1}{2}\)的概率会把两个数交换(就是有\(\frac{1}{2}\) ...

  9. Ajax传递List对象到前台展示问题遇到的坑

    后台Json转换 后台传递的List对象,如果对象是实体类,实体类和另一个表关联,就可能会出现以下错误 org.hibernate.LazyInitializationException: faile ...

  10. 【BZOJ5285】[HNOI2018]寻宝游戏(神仙题)

    [BZOJ5285][HNOI2018]寻宝游戏(神仙题) 题面 BZOJ 洛谷 题解 既然是二进制按位的运算,显然按位考虑. 发现这样一个关系,如果是\(or\)的话,只要\(or\ 1\),那么无 ...